Originální abstrakt

It is a well-known fact that polyolefinic hollow fibers made by spinning technology have a very complex morphology, which is rather difficult to characterize by a set of descriptors. Moreover different descriptors are required to characterize two-dimensional surface and three-dimensional wall of the membrane. Therefore any conventional chemical engineering model is prohibitively complex. SEM and AFM techniques have been used to characterize visually some facts. A common sense reasoning backed by some relatively simple experiments was used to evaluate processes on protozoa – hollow fiber surface and some aspects of fouling by inorganic particles. Mutual interaction of bio and inorganic fouling can be studied as well.
